Transaction dfda7724ea0bb48c3f508cc4e1cb72ea45107d85446942c324e8a87930d4a746
1 Input
1 Output
-
dfda7724ea0bb48c3f508cc4e1cb72ea45107d85446942c324e8a87930d4a746:0
- value
- 840944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ec132901ca2a62e76c045bf6244e2ac08ac2852 OP_EQUAL
- address
- 3DFEWK6Zfv2RWdd4i9B4LVttMNaMP6i6bh